      <title>mindyvol says "Functional, if you don't mind the sci-fi look of it." about Heritage 30 in. White Ceiling Fan</title>
      <link>http://www.viewpoints.com/Heritage-30-in-White-Ceiling-Fan-review-80f02</link>
      <description>I really didn't think that we needed another ceiling fan in our home, especially in a breeze way, but&amp;nbsp;I think that my husband has an addiction to ceiling fans.&amp;nbsp; Or perhaps, he has a crush on the cashier at Meijer, where the fan was purchased. Regardless, we are now the proud owners of a Heritage 30 in. White Ceiling Fan.&amp;nbsp; Even though it looks like some kind of weird orb from outer space, it's functional and was inexpensive.&amp;nbsp; The regular price is $24.99, but my deal-seeking hubby bought it for a cool (pun intended)&amp;nbsp;$19.99 on sale.&amp;nbsp;  &amp;mdash; The fan has&amp;nbsp;6 reversible blades, and has&amp;nbsp;3 speed controls:&amp;nbsp; High, Medium, and Low.&amp;nbsp; We usually keep it on medium or low, due to the whirring noise that it emits.&amp;nbsp; It's tolerable on the two lower speeds but is annoying&amp;nbsp;when it's on high (think helicopter landing pad).&amp;nbsp; If this fan was in my bedroom, it would be bothersome to leave it on all night.       <title>JovialCougar says "This small fan is like a whirlwind" about Holmes Products Blizzard Personal Power Fan</title>
      <link>http://www.viewpoints.com/Holmes-Products-Blizzard-Personal-Power-Fan-review-9d610</link>
      <description>I recently wanted to get a small fan to set in the window of my apartment.&amp;nbsp; The windows are rather tall and narrow, so I needed a smaller fan, but not a fan that was so wimpy that it would not pull in enough cooler air. Luckily I found the Holmes Blizzard Personal Power Fan, which is great for moving lots of air and also fits in the narrow window. &amp;mdash; This Holmes Blizzard Personal Power Fan is Model # HANF76BLZ. The fan's claim to fame is that it is powerful, although much smaller than a big box fan. The fan has two speeds which can easily be adjusted with a flush-mounted dial on the back. The fan's blades are have a 7'' diameter and the unit will tilt somewhat to direct the breeze upward. &amp;mdash; One unusual aspect of this is that it can be mounted on a wall. There are two holes in the base for screws, and the Owner's Guide even has a template for measuring.
